Cinctorres
Cinctorres is a town in the province of Castellón, Valencian Community, Spain, pertaining to the region of the Ports of Morella., it has 498 inhabitants.
Geography
The municipality is located in a small plateau between Monte Bovalar and the valley of Caldes river.Thanks to its position, the city offers spectacular landscaping views. It is not uncommon to see the flight of vultures, which nest in the environs of the nearby rocks.

- Hermitages of St. Mark and St. Peter Martyr
- Parish church of St. Peter the Apostle, in Baroque style
- Torre dels Moros
- Late-Gothic Town Hall
- Palace of St. John
- Old Hospital, housing a permanent collection of fossils and historical daily life tools
